[arch-commits] Commit in docutils/trunk (PKGBUILD)

Ionut Biru ibiru at archlinux.org
Sun Jul 24 08:02:04 UTC 2011


    Date: Sunday, July 24, 2011 @ 04:02:04
  Author: ibiru
Revision: 132387

update to 0.8

Modified:
  docutils/trunk/PKGBUILD

----------+
 PKGBUILD |   21 ++++++++++++++++-----
 1 file changed, 16 insertions(+), 5 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2011-07-24 07:45:52 UTC (rev 132386)
+++ PKGBUILD	2011-07-24 08:02:04 UTC (rev 132387)
@@ -3,28 +3,39 @@
 # Contributor: Sergej Pupykin <pupykin.s+arch at gmail.com>
 
 pkgname=docutils
-pkgver=0.7
-pkgrel=5
+pkgver=0.8
+pkgrel=1
 pkgdesc="Set of tools for processing plaintext docs into formats such as HTML, XML, or LaTeX"
 arch=('any')
 url="http://docutils.sourceforge.net"
 license=('custom')
 depends=('python2')
 source=(http://downloads.sourceforge.net/docutils/docutils-$pkgver.tar.gz)
-md5sums=('9aec716baf15d06b5aa57cf8d5591c15')
+md5sums=('f57474b69bfbf0eb608706a104f92dda')
 
 build() {
   cd ${srcdir}/${pkgname}-${pkgver}
+  python2 setup.py build
+}
+
+package() {
+  cd ${srcdir}/${pkgname}-${pkgver}
   python2 setup.py install --root=${pkgdir} --optimize=1
 
   for f in ${pkgdir}/usr/bin/*.py; do
       ln -s $(basename $f) $pkgdir/usr/bin/$(basename $f .py)
   done
 
+  sed -e 's|#!/usr/bin/env python|#!/usr/bin/env python2|' \
+      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/_string_template_compat.py
+  sed -e 's|#!/usr/bin/env python|#!/usr/bin/env python2|' \
+      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/writers/xetex/__init__.py
   sed -e 's|#! /usr/bin/env python|#!/usr/bin/env python2|' \
-      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/readers/python/pynodes.py
+      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/math/math2html.py
   sed -e 's|#!/usr/bin/env python|#!/usr/bin/env python2|' \
-      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/_string_template_compat.py
+      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/math/latex2mathml.py
+  sed -e 's|#!/usr/bin/env python|#!/usr/bin/env python2|' \
+      -i ${pkgdir}/usr/lib/python2.7/site-packages/docutils/error_reporting.py
 
   install -D -m644 COPYING.txt ${pkgdir}/usr/share/licenses/${pkgname}/COPYING.txt
   install -D -m644 licenses/python* ${pkgdir}/usr/share/licenses/${pkgname}/




More information about the arch-commits mailing list